Syvilla was a Teacher in the Cincinnati, Ohio School system for 30 years. She taught at Hyde Park Elementary School. She was a graduate of Hamline University, came to Cincinnati in 1946, received a masters degree from the University of Cincinnati. She retired in 1975.
Syvilla was a member of the Ohio State Teachers Assn, College Club of Cincinnati, and Delta Kappa Gamma Society International. She was a Member of the Hyde Park Community United Methodist Church for 50 years.
Syvilla married Willard Arthur Aplin on 15 Aug 1931, in Red Wing, MN. He was the son of Arthur B. Aplin and Effie Denison. Willard died 14 Dec 1981 in Cincinnati, Hamilton Co., OH and is buried in Oakwood Cemetery in Red Wing, MN. He was 79 when he passed away.
Syvilla died 22 Apr 1997 at the Salem Park Care Center in Anderson Twp., Hamilton Co., OH.
Syvilla was survived by her son Kenneth (Norita) Aplin of Cincinnati, OH, and daughter Faye (Edward) Feinthel of Cincinnati; two grandchildren; and one brother, Lawrence (Charlotte) Santelman of Cochrane, WI.
She was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, and one brother, Lloyd Santelman.
She was buried in Oakwood Cemetery next to her late husband.
